CVE-2024-5264

Network Key Transfer with AES KHT vulnerability in Luna EFT

Description

Network Transfer with AES KHT in Thales Luna EFT 2.1 and above allows a user with administrative console access to access backups taken via offline analysis

Remediation

Workaround:

  • Disable functionality in the console - see linked bulletin
